Module: Plivo

Includes:
Utils
Included in:
Resources
Defined in:
lib/plivo.rb,
lib/plivo/jwt.rb,
lib/plivo/xml.rb,
lib/plivo/base.rb,
lib/plivo/utils.rb,
lib/plivo/xml/p.rb,
lib/plivo/xml/s.rb,
lib/plivo/xml/w.rb,
lib/plivo/version.rb,
lib/plivo/xml/sub.rb,
lib/plivo/template.rb,
lib/plivo/xml/cont.rb,
lib/plivo/xml/dial.rb,
lib/plivo/xml/dtmf.rb,
lib/plivo/xml/lang.rb,
lib/plivo/xml/play.rb,
lib/plivo/xml/user.rb,
lib/plivo/xml/wait.rb,
lib/plivo/resources.rb,
lib/plivo/xml/break.rb,
lib/plivo/xml/speak.rb,
lib/plivo/exceptions.rb,
lib/plivo/xml/hangup.rb,
lib/plivo/xml/number.rb,
lib/plivo/xml/record.rb,
lib/plivo/xml/say_as.rb,
lib/plivo/xml/stream.rb,
lib/plivo/base_client.rb,
lib/plivo/phlo_client.rb,
lib/plivo/rest_client.rb,
lib/plivo/xml/element.rb,
lib/plivo/xml/message.rb,
lib/plivo/xml/phoneme.rb,
lib/plivo/xml/prosody.rb,
lib/plivo/xml/emphasis.rb,
lib/plivo/xml/redirect.rb,
lib/plivo/xml/response.rb,
lib/plivo/base/resource.rb,
lib/plivo/base/response.rb,
lib/plivo/xml/get_input.rb,
lib/plivo/xml/plivo_xml.rb,
lib/plivo/xml/conference.rb,
lib/plivo/xml/get_digits.rb,
lib/plivo/xml/pre_answer.rb,
lib/plivo/resources/brand.rb,
lib/plivo/resources/calls.rb,
lib/plivo/resources/media.rb,
lib/plivo/resources/nodes.rb,
lib/plivo/resources/phlos.rb,
lib/plivo/resources/token.rb,
lib/plivo/resources/lookup.rb,
lib/plivo/resources/numbers.rb,
lib/plivo/resources/profile.rb,
lib/plivo/resources/accounts.rb,
lib/plivo/resources/campaign.rb,
lib/plivo/resources/messages.rb,
lib/plivo/resources/pricings.rb,
lib/plivo/xml/multipartycall.rb,
lib/plivo/resources/addresses.rb,
lib/plivo/resources/endpoints.rb,
lib/plivo/resources/identities.rb,
lib/plivo/resources/powerpacks.rb,
lib/plivo/resources/recordings.rb,
lib/plivo/resources/conferences.rb,
lib/plivo/resources/phlo_member.rb,
lib/plivo/resources/applications.rb,
lib/plivo/base/resource_interface.rb,
lib/plivo/resources/call_feedback.rb,
lib/plivo/resources/verify_session.rb,
lib/plivo/resources/multipartycalls.rb,
lib/plivo/resources/verify_caller_id.rb,
lib/plivo/resources/regulatory_compliance.rb,
lib/plivo/resources/tollfree_verification.rb

Defined Under Namespace

Modules: Base, Exceptions, Resources, Token, Utils, XML Classes: BaseClient, Component, Currency, DateTime, Parameter, Phlo, RestClient, Template

Constant Summary collapse

VERSION =
"4.55.2".freeze

Constants included from Utils

Utils::TYPE_WHITELIST

Method Summary

Methods included from Utils

GetSortedQueryParamString?, compute_signatureV3?, expected_type?, expected_value?, generate_url?, getMapFromQueryString?, is_one_among_string_url?, multi_valid_param?, raise_invalid_request, valid_account?, valid_date_format?, valid_mainaccount?, valid_multiple_destination_integers?, valid_multiple_destination_nos?, valid_param?, valid_range?, valid_signature?, valid_signatureV3?, valid_subaccount?, valid_url?